Discover the Serenity of Aurence II Park in Limoges
Experience the natural beauty and tranquility of Aurence II Park, a lush green oasis in the vibrant city of Limoges, France.
Nestled in the heart of Limoges, Aurence II Park is a delightful city park that invites tourists to immerse themselves in the serene beauty of nature. With its expansive green spaces, beautifully landscaped gardens, and tranquil walking paths, the park serves as a perfect retreat from the hustle and bustle of the city. Visitors can take leisurely strolls, enjoy peaceful moments by the water, or simply relax on the grass under the shade of mature trees. The park is also home to a variety of wildlife, making it an ideal spot for nature enthusiasts and photographers alike. Families will find plenty of space for picnics and outdoor games, making it a great destination for a day out with children. The well-maintained pathways are accessible for strollers and wheelchairs, ensuring that everyone can enjoy the park's offerings. For those interested in local culture, the park often hosts community events and art exhibitions that celebrate the vibrant spirit of Limoges. Whether you're looking to unwind with a book, engage in a friendly game of frisbee, or simply soak in the natural surroundings, Aurence II Park is a gem that showcases the charm of Limoges. Getting There
-
Walking
Starting from the Limoges Bénédictins train station, exit the station and head south toward the Place Charles de Gaulle. From there, take the bus line 5 from the 'Bénédictins' bus stop (located right outside the station) towards 'Cité des Sports'. Get off at the 'Puy Réjaud' stop. Aurence II Park is a short walk from the bus stop. Head east on Rue du Puy Réjaud, and you will see the entrance to the park on your left.
-
Bus
If you are in the city center, you can catch bus line 5 from the 'Gare' stop in front of the Limoges Bénédictins train station. Ride the bus towards 'Cité des Sports' and disembark at the 'Puy Réjaud' stop. Walk east along Rue du Puy Réjaud until you reach Aurence II Park, which will be on your left.
-
Walking
If you are near the Limoges Exhibition Center, you can walk to Aurence II Park. Head north on Rue de la Réserve until you reach Rue de la Bastide, then turn right. Continue walking until you reach Rue du Puy Réjaud, then turn left. The park will be ahead on your left.
